IdentifiantMot de passe
Loading...
Mot de passe oubli� 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les r�ponses en temps r�el, voter pour les messages, poser vos propres questions et recevoir la newsletter

Web & r�seau Delphi Discussion :

[DCOM] Acc�s refus� au lancement du programme � distance


Sujet :

Web & r�seau Delphi

  1. #1
    Membre confirm�
    Inscrit en
    Avril 2005
    Messages
    100
    D�tails du profil
    Informations forums :
    Inscription : Avril 2005
    Messages : 100
    Par d�faut [DCOM] Acc�s refus� au lancement du programme � distance
    Salut,

    Je souhaite �tablir lancer une appli � distance d'un PC sur un autre.
    Pour cela j'utilise le DCom. J'ai param�tr� mon PC suivant votre cours intitul� "Le mod�le COM". Cependant quand je souhaite �xecuter le programme � distance, j'ai toujours le m�me message d'erreur : "Acc�s refus�".
    Dans l'observateur d'�v�nement j'ai le message suivant qui intervient :
    Code : S�lectionner tout - Visualiser dans une fen�tre � part
    1
    2
    3
     
    DCOM a reçu l'erreur "Erreur d'accès général refusé " de l'ordinateur 192.168.33.12 lors de l'activation du serveur : 
    {784A0DD1-39F8-413C-A561-90B8E03EE73F}
    Le client lance l'appli de la fa�on suivante :
    Code : S�lectionner tout - Visualiser dans une fen�tre � part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
     
    procedure TForm1.Button1Click(Sender: TObject);
     
    const CLASS_TestDCOM: TGUID = '{784A0DD1-39F8-413C-A561-90B8E03EE73F}';
     
    var  v : variant;
     
    begin
      v:=CreateRemoteCOMObject('192.168.33.7', Class_TestDCOM)as IDispatch;
      //v:=CreateRemoteCOMObject('Aautomation-074', Class_TestDCOM) ;
      ShowMessage('toto');
      ShowMessage(v.GetName);
    end;
    Si vous pouviez me d�panner je gal�re dessus depuis maintenant pas mal de temps.

    Merci

    Anthony

  2. #2
    R�dacteur


    Profil pro
    Inscrit en
    Janvier 2003
    Messages
    7 171
    D�tails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2003
    Messages : 7 171
    Billets dans le blog
    1
    Par d�faut
    Salut,
    je ne connais pas trop DCOM mais ton message d'erreur indique des permissions insuffisantes pour acc�der aux ressources demand�es.
    V�rifie de ce cot� l�.

  3. #3
    Membre Expert
    Avatar de LadyWasky
    Femme Profil pro
    Inscrit en
    Juin 2004
    Messages
    2 932
    D�tails du profil
    Informations personnelles :
    Sexe : Femme
    �ge : 55
    Localisation : France, Hauts de Seine (�le de France)

    Informations forums :
    Inscription : Juin 2004
    Messages : 2 932
    Par d�faut
    Au pire...
    1) Tu �cris une petite appli serveur qui tourne sur le PC qui est charg� de lancer l'application que tu souhaites

    2) Tu �cris une petite appli cliente qui te permet d'envoyer une chaine de caract�re correspondant indiquant a l'application serveur de lancer l'application � distance.

    Pour ce faire, utilises des composants du type TCPServer et TCPClient

    Pour les d�tails, c'est ici : http://www.developpez.net/forums/vie...020618#2020618

  4. #4
    Membre confirm�
    Inscrit en
    Avril 2005
    Messages
    100
    D�tails du profil
    Informations forums :
    Inscription : Avril 2005
    Messages : 100
    Par d�faut
    J'ai plac� le PC client comme administrateurs sur mon PC serveur avec tout les droits donc je ne vois pas pourquoi il lui manquerait des autorisations.

    De plus, dans le module de s�curit� du "services de composants" sur le PC serveur dans l'onglet "s�curit� COM par d�faut" j'ai ajout� le groupe administrateurs et system pour les autorisations d'acc�s et les autorisations d'�xecutions.

    Donc peut �tre qu'il faudrait ajouter ce groupe ailleurs mais je ne sais vraiment pas o�!!!

    Donc si tu as une petite id�e � me conseiller j'essairai volontier.

    Merci encore de ton intervention

    Anthony

  5. #5
    Membre confirm�
    Inscrit en
    Avril 2005
    Messages
    100
    D�tails du profil
    Informations forums :
    Inscription : Avril 2005
    Messages : 100
    Par d�faut
    En d�sespoir de cause je tenterai tes composants TCP

    Merci

  6. #6
    R�dacteur


    Profil pro
    Inscrit en
    Janvier 2003
    Messages
    7 171
    D�tails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2003
    Messages : 7 171
    Billets dans le blog
    1
    Par d�faut
    Est-ce qu'il y a une entr�e de g�n�r�e dans l'EventLog ?
    Et si oui te donne-t-elle plus d'infos ?

  7. #7
    Membre confirm�
    Inscrit en
    Avril 2005
    Messages
    100
    D�tails du profil
    Informations forums :
    Inscription : Avril 2005
    Messages : 100
    Par d�faut
    il y a bien une erreur de g�n�r�e dans l'eventlog mais je n'est pas plus d'info que le message que j'ai fourni plus haut.

    Je sais juste que le num�ro ID de l'erreur est 10006 et source : DCOM

    c'est tout.

  8. #8
    R�dacteur


    Profil pro
    Inscrit en
    Janvier 2003
    Messages
    7 171
    D�tails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2003
    Messages : 7 171
    Billets dans le blog
    1
    Par d�faut
    En cherchant "ID 10006 and Dcom" sur yahoo j'ai trouv� ceci
    http://www.eventid.net/display.asp?eventid=10006&source=
    Et l'erreur associ�e ne correspondant pas vraiment ou est mal interpr�t�e:
    'Class not registered'

    Sinon si la connexion se fait au travers d'un firewall, v�rifie de ce cot� l� ...

Discussions similaires

  1. R�ponses: 11
    Dernier message: 13/06/2012, 13h11
  2. R�ponses: 4
    Dernier message: 20/07/2009, 13h40
  3. Acces refuse sur un groupe DCOM
    Par cortex59 dans le forum Windows
    R�ponses: 0
    Dernier message: 19/06/2009, 14h53
  4. Acc�s refus� � une methode DCOM
    Par sylvain.cool dans le forum C++
    R�ponses: 1
    Dernier message: 28/03/2008, 16h22
  5. connexion php � distance, acc�s refus�
    Par grinder59 dans le forum MS SQL Server
    R�ponses: 2
    Dernier message: 23/05/2006, 07h33

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o